ABAP常用小技巧-变量命名
2.1 | 变量命名 |
2.1.1 | 全局变量 |
内容 | 开头 | 备注 | |||||||
PARAMETERS变量 | P_ | 最长8个字节(ABAP制限) | |||||||
SELECT-OPTIONS变量 | S_ | 最长8个字节(ABAP制限) | |||||||
RADIOBUTTON单选按钮变量 | RB_ | ||||||||
CHECKBOX变量 | CB_ | ||||||||
PUSHBUTTON变量 | PB_ | ||||||||
LISTBOX变量 | LB_ | ||||||||
常量变量 |
|
不同意义的常量,应该用不同的名称 | |||||||
TYPES变量 | TYP_ | ||||||||
结构变量 | ST_ | INCLUDE STRUCTURE不要使用 | |||||||
RANGES内表变量 | RH_ | RANGES命令中禁使用 | |||||||
RANGES工作区变量 | RD_ | ||||||||
工作区变量 | TH_ | INCLUDE STRUCTURE不要使用 | |||||||
内表变量 | TD_ | ||||||||
指针变量 | FS_ | 禁止使用 | |||||||
全局变量 | W_ | ||||||||
全局计数器变量 | CTR_ | ||||||||
全局索引 | IDX_ | ||||||||
全局布尔变量 | FLG_ | ||||||||
子例程FORM参数定义 | I_(USING) | USING引用 | |||||||
O_(CHANGING) | CHANGING引用 | ||||||||
T_(TABLES) | TABLES引用 | ||||||||
画面构造变量 | DYN_ | DYN_9000等、DYN连接等 | |||||||
TABLE CONTROL变量 | TCL_ | ||||||||
TabStrip控制的变量 | TSC_ | ||||||||
OK_CODE变量(DYNPRO画面) | OK_CODE |